The question of whether Wendy's iconic Frosty contains dairy is one of the most frequently searched food queries on the internet, and as of December 2025, the answer is a definitive yes. For decades, the Frosty has been a beloved fast-food staple, a unique cross between a milkshake and soft-serve ice cream, but its signature smooth, creamy texture is achieved through a rich blend of real dairy ingredients, making it unsuitable for those with a dairy allergy or who follow a strict vegan diet.
The classic Chocolate and Vanilla Frosty recipes are fundamentally built upon a base of milk, cream, and other milk solids. While the recipe is proprietary, the official ingredient list confirms the presence of multiple dairy components, which are essential to its distinctive, slow-melting consistency. The Complete Wendy's Frosty Ingredient & Allergen Profile (2025)
For those managing allergies or specific dietary needs, a precise breakdown of the ingredients and potential allergens is critical. The following list details the primary components found in the core Frosty mix, which serves as the foundation for all flavors, including the new Frosty Swirls and Fusions.
- Milk: The primary ingredient, providing the creamy base and structure.
- Sugar: A key component for sweetness.
- Corn Syrup: Used as a sweetener and to help control the texture and freezing point.
- Cream: Contributes to the richness and smooth mouthfeel.
- Whey: A milk-derived ingredient that adds to the dairy solid content.
- Nonfat Dry Milk: Another milk solid used to enhance the creamy body without adding excessive fat.
- Cocoa (Processed With Alkali): The source of the classic Chocolate Frosty's mild cocoa flavor.
- Stabilizers & Emulsifiers: These include Guar Gum, Mono and Diglycerides, and Cellulose Gum, which prevent ice crystals from forming and maintain the Frosty's signature thickness and slow melt.
- Carrageenan: A common thickener derived from seaweed, often used in dairy products.
- Calcium Sulfate & Sodium Citrate: Used for texture and stability.
Primary Allergens: The classic Chocolate and Vanilla Frosty contains the major allergen Milk. In some regions (like Alaska and Hawaii), Soy is also listed as an allergen.
Is the Wendy's Frosty Gluten-Free?
One common misconception is that the Frosty contains gluten. The good news for those with Celiac disease or gluten sensitivity is that the original, classic Chocolate and Vanilla Frosty flavors are generally considered to be gluten-free based on their core ingredients.
However, a critical caveat exists, especially with the introduction of new menu items:
- Cross-Contamination Risk: Wendy's does not operate a dedicated gluten-free facility, meaning there is always a risk of cross-contamination from shared equipment in the kitchen.
- Frosty Fusions & Swirls: The new, exciting additions like the Snickerdoodle Cookie, Brownie Batter, or Biscoff® Frosty Fusions and Swirls contain mix-ins that do contain gluten and wheat. Always check the specific ingredients for these new flavors before ordering.
Why the Frosty is Not Ice Cream (And Why It Matters)
Despite its appearance and function as a frozen dessert, the Wendy's Frosty is technically not classified as "ice cream" by the U.S. Food and Drug Administration (FDA) standards. This is a fascinating detail that speaks directly to its unique composition and texture.
To be labeled as ice cream, a product must contain at least 10% milkfat. The Frosty, by design, has a lower milkfat content—historically around 3% to 6%—and a higher amount of milk solids. This lower fat content is what prevents it from freezing completely solid and gives it that signature soft, slightly aerated texture that is perfect for dipping French fries.
This deliberate formulation is why the Frosty is often referred to as a "frozen dairy dessert" or "soft-serve" rather than traditional ice cream. It's a key factor in its slow-melting characteristic, which is a core part of the Wendy's brand identity.
The Latest Frosty Innovations: Frosty Swirls and Fusions (2025)
In a major update to its dessert menu for 2025, Wendy's has expanded the Frosty universe with two new customizable concepts: Frosty Swirls™ and Frosty Fusions™.
These new additions utilize the classic Chocolate or Vanilla Frosty base but introduce a variety of sauces and mix-ins, offering a fresh take on the classic treat. While this is exciting for most customers, it is vital for those with dietary restrictions to pay close attention to the new ingredients.
The New Frosty Flavor Entities to Know:
The introduction of these new product lines adds several new entities and potential allergens to the Frosty family:
- Frosty Swirls™: These feature the classic Frosty base swirled with a single sauce. Popular options include Strawberry, Caramel, and Brownie Batter Swirls.
- Frosty Fusions™: These are more complex, combining the Frosty base with sauces and crunchy mix-ins. Recent limited-time offerings have included the Biscoff® Frosty Fusion, the Snickerdoodle Cookie Frosty Fusion, and a Raspberry Frosty.
- New Allergen Alerts: The inclusion of ingredients like Biscoff cookies or Snickerdoodle cookies introduces Wheat (Gluten) and Soy as new potential allergens to the entire dessert. Always consult the most current Wendy's allergen guide for the specific flavor you intend to purchase.
The core takeaway remains: the base of all these new Frosty variations is the same dairy-rich mix. If you have a dairy allergy or are lactose intolerant, these new customized options are not dairy-free.
Can Lactose-Intolerant or Vegan Consumers Enjoy a Frosty?
The short answer is no, not the authentic Wendy's Frosty. Because the Frosty contains multiple forms of dairy—milk, cream, and milk solids—it is neither dairy-free nor vegan.
- For Dairy Allergies: A true dairy allergy requires complete avoidance of the Frosty, as it is a milk-based product.
- For Lactose Intolerance: Individuals with lactose intolerance may experience digestive discomfort due to the high lactose content from the milk and cream. Taking a lactase enzyme supplement (like Lactaid) beforehand might help some individuals, but this is a personal choice and should be discussed with a healthcare provider.
- For Vegans: As a product primarily made from cow's milk, the Frosty is not a vegan-friendly option. Wendy's has not yet introduced a commercially available non-dairy or plant-based Frosty alternative, despite high demand from consumers for a vegan Frosty option.
The creamy consistency that fans love is inextricably linked to its dairy foundation. Until Wendy's develops a plant-based alternative using ingredients like oat milk, almond milk, or coconut cream, the classic Frosty will remain a dairy-containing dessert.
Frosty Nutrition Facts: A Quick Look
Understanding the nutritional profile is part of a complete picture of the Frosty. The figures below are based on a small (Junior) size, but are useful for comparison and topical authority:
- Junior Chocolate Frosty: Approximately 200 calories.
- Junior Vanilla Frosty: Approximately 190 calories.
- Key Nutrients: The Frosty is a significant source of sugar and carbohydrates, but also provides a good amount of calcium and protein due to its milk content.
